# Réponse finale obtenue du bot:
response = « Voici un exemple de code Python qui crée un tableau Excel pour les grossistes en matériels et équipements :
« `python
# Importation des bibliothèques nécessaires
import pandas as pd
from openpyxl import Workbook
from openpyxl.styles import Font, Alignment
# Création d’un objet Workbook
wb = Workbook()
# Sélection de la feuille active (par défaut)
sheet = wb.active
# Titre du tableau
sheet[‘A1’] = ‘Grossiste en matériels et équipements’
sheet[‘A2’] = ‘Tableau des commandes’
# En-tête des colonnes
sheet[‘A3’] = ‘Code article’
sheet[‘B3’] = ‘Description’
sheet[‘C3’] = ‘Quantité’
sheet[‘D3’] = ‘Prix unitaire’
sheet[‘E3’] = ‘Montant total’
# Données du tableau (exemples)
data = [
[‘ART-001’, ‘Casque de sécurité’, 10, 20.00, 200.00],
[‘ART-002’, ‘Gants en caoutchouc’, 5, 15.00, 75.00],
[‘ART-003’, ‘Échantillon d’équipement’, 1, 50.00, 50.00]
]
# Insérer les données dans le tableau
for i in range(len(data)):
sheet[f’A{i+4}’] = data[i][0] # Code article
sheet[f’B{i+4}’] = data[i][1] # Description
sheet[f’C{i+4}’] = data[i][2] # Quantité
sheet[f’D{i+4}’] = f'{data[i][3]:.2f}’ # Prix unitaire (formatage avec deux décimales)
sheet[f’E{i+4}’] = f'{data[i][4]:.2f}’ # Montant total (formatage avec deux décimales)
# Formater la feuille
sheet.column_dimensions[‘A’].width = 15 # Largeur de la colonne A
sheet.column_dimensions[‘B’].width = 30 # Largeur de la colonne B
# Enregistrer le fichier Excel
wb.save(‘tableau_grossiste.xlsx’)
« `
Ce code crée un tableau Excel avec les colonnes suivantes :
* Code article
* Description
* Quantité
* Prix unitaire
* Montant total
Il insère ensuite des données d’exemple dans le tableau, puis formate la feuille pour afficher les informations de manière claire. Enfin, il enregistre le fichier Excel sous le nom `tableau_grossiste.xlsx`.
N’hésitez pas à modifier le code pour adapter votre besoin spécifique ! »